    Cosmopolitan Resort and Casino, Las Vegas - The weights are in for Friday's big ESPN televised doubleheader. The main event, which is an IBF final junior welterweight eliminator, saw Lamont Peterson step on the scale first, and he came in at the 140-pound limit. Victor was up next, and he came in at 139.5.
